54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
|
[client connectTo: "localhost"
onPort: port];
accepted = [server accept];
[client writeCString: "Hallo!"];
[accepted readNBytes: 6
intoBuffer: (uint8_t*)buf];
buf[6] = 0;
if (!strcmp(buf, "Hallo!"))
puts("Received correct string!");
else {
puts("Received INCORRECT string!");
return 1;
|
|
|
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
|
[client connectTo: "localhost"
onPort: port];
accepted = [server accept];
[client writeCString: "Hallo!"];
[accepted readNBytes: 6
intoBuffer: buf];
buf[6] = 0;
if (!strcmp(buf, "Hallo!"))
puts("Received correct string!");
else {
puts("Received INCORRECT string!");
return 1;
|
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
|
[client connectTo: "::1"
onPort: port];
accepted = [server accept];
[client writeCString: "IPv6:)"];
[accepted readNBytes: 6
intoBuffer: (uint8_t*)buf];
buf[6] = 0;
if (!strcmp(buf, "IPv6:)"))
puts("Received correct string!");
else {
puts("Received INCORRECT string!");
return 1;
|
|
|
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
|
[client connectTo: "::1"
onPort: port];
accepted = [server accept];
[client writeCString: "IPv6:)"];
[accepted readNBytes: 6
intoBuffer: buf];
buf[6] = 0;
if (!strcmp(buf, "IPv6:)"))
puts("Received correct string!");
else {
puts("Received INCORRECT string!");
return 1;
|